/**
* Tests if the input can be interpreted as float.
*
* Note: Float casting from objects or arrays is considered undefined and thus will return false.
*
* @see http://www.php.net/manual/en/language.types.float.php, section "Formally" for the notation
* @param mixed $var Any input variable to test
* @return boolean Returns TRUE if string is a float
*/
static public function canBeInterpretedAsFloat($var) {
$pattern_lnum = '[0-9]+';
$pattern_dnum = '([0-9]*[\.]' . $pattern_lnum . ')|(' . $pattern_lnum . '[\.][0-9]*)';
$pattern_exp_dnum = '[+-]?((' . $pattern_lnum . '|' . $pattern_dnum . ')([eE][+-]?' . $pattern_lnum . ')?)';
if ($var === '' || is_object($var) || is_array($var)) {
return FALSE;
}
$matches = preg_match('/^' . $pattern_exp_dnum . '$/', $var);
return $matches === 1;
}

///////////////////////////////
// Tests concerning canBeInterpretedAsFloat
///////////////////////////////
/**
* Data provider for canBeInterpretedAsFloatReturnsTrue
*
* @return array Data sets
*/
public function functionCanBeInterpretedAsFloatValidDataProvider() {
// testcases for Integer apply for float as well
$intTestcases = $this->functionCanBeInterpretedAsIntegerValidDataProvider();
$floatTestcases = array(
'zero as float' => array((float) 0),
'negative float' => array((float) -7.5),
'negative float as string with exp #1' => array('-7.5e3'),
'negative float as string with exp #2' => array('-7.5e03'),
'negative float as string with exp #3' => array('-7.5e-3'),
'float' => array(3.14159),
'float as string' => array('3.14159'),
'float as string only a dot' => array('10.'),
'float as string trailing zero' => array('10.0'),
'float as string trailing zeros' => array('10.00'),
);
return array_merge($intTestcases, $floatTestcases);
}
/**
* @test
* @dataProvider functionCanBeInterpretedAsFloatValidDataProvider
*/
public function canBeInterpretedAsFloatReturnsTrue($val) {
$this->assertTrue(\TYPO3\CMS\Core\Utility\MathUtility::canBeInterpretedAsFloat($val));
}
